ABSTRACT

Autoimmune pancreatitis (AIP) is considered a special form of chronic pancreatitis characterized by a systemic inflammatory process which involves not only the pancreas but also to other organs. It occurs primarily in men and was first described in the Asian population. Its diagnosis is important because autoimmune pancreatitis may mimic pancreatic cancer and due to its diagnostic difficulty patients could undergo unnecessary surgery instead of drawing on initial medical treatment. Histological examination of the lesion is the gold standard for a differential diagnosis of both entities. Therefore, the aim of the present review is to talk about the most common clinical manifestations of AIP, imaging methods and diagnostic criteria, with the aim of a better understanding about how the subject contributes to a better diagnostic and therapeutic behavior most appropriate for patients.
